Quick answer

For most travelers, Tangier to Casablanca is the route where Al Boraq makes the most obvious sense. When speed matters and you want a clean north-to-south connection, this is usually the first train to compare.

Official ONCF Al Boraq information describes the high-speed corridor linking Tangier and Casablanca, with key stops including Kenitra and Rabat Agdal. That makes this route one of the clearest choices for travelers who want to move quickly without the hassle of road travel.

Which Casablanca station should you choose?

Many travelers heading to central Casablanca or making onward connections start by looking at Casa Voyageurs. If your real destination is somewhere else in the city or beyond it, check the full plan before paying rather than assuming every Casablanca stop works the same way.

This is one of the easiest mistakes to avoid: confirm the arrival station and what you plan to do next before you book, not when you are already on the train.
